The UNP has decided not to attend today's (15) party leaders meeting with President Maithripala Sirisena at the Presidential Secretariat.
The decision was taken following the President's response to Speaker Karu Jayasuriya yesterday.
According to MP Rajitha Senarathna President Sirisena was to meet party leaders who supported the no confidence motion brought into Parliament yesterday.
